Telangana government to constitute committee to reopen Nizam Sugars

Sangareddy: Health Minister Damodara Raja Narasimha announced that the State government is set to establish a committee, led by Industries Minister D Sridhar Babu, to facilitate the reopening of Nizam Sugar Factories in the State, reported Telangana Today.

The minister disclosed this information while addressing farmers during the Bhumi Puja ceremony for a new private sugar factory initiated by Ganga Agro Products Private Limited in Matur, Raikode Mandal, on Friday.

Minister Narasimha emphasized that the revival of Nizam Sugar Factories would alleviate the difficulties faced by farmers who currently transport their harvested sugarcane from the Zaheerabad area to other locations for processing.

He noted the challenges faced by sugarcane cultivators in selling their produce after the closure of Trident. In a bid to support these farmers, the State government plans to implement a drip system with subsidy.

In addition, Minister Narasimha urged Ganga Agro Industries, the entity establishing the new sugar factory over 12 acres in the region, to prioritize the employment of residents. The anticipated commencement of operations for the sugar factory is expected within a year.
